Three consecutive matches, the national soccer team in the Asian Cup performance hit a record low. Wu Lei, who is the team's top player, only hit the target twice in three matches, and missed a "once-in-a-lifetime" opportunity in Lebanon, which triggered a lot of criticism.

There is even a platform blunt: "Qatar Asian Cup, Wu Lei debut. 171 minutes, zero goals, two shots on goal, his national team career should be drawn to a close?" Such skepticism is endless.

However, even if there are questions about Wu Lei's performance and role, discussing whether he should continue to be selected for the national team at this juncture is, at best, an attention grabber.

In fact, the vast majority of the Chinese team's players play in the Chinese Super League, with the exception of a few returnees. Therefore, an important criterion to measure whether a striker is worthy of a national team call-up is his or her performance in the league.

In the 2023 season, Wu Lei was honored as the Silver Boot of the Chinese Super League with 18 goals (including 1 penalty), while another local player, Tan Long, followed with 10 goals. Wang Ziming and Ackerson (with 2 penalties) scored 8 goals each, while Yu Hanchao, Lu Wenjun and Wang Qiuming all contributed 6 goals.

At the end of the season, there were only seven Chinese players with more than five goals. Among them, Wang Qiuming is a midfielder. As for Han Chao, who is 37 years old and above, he was put on the national team's "blacklist" for illegal license plate operation. Of the remaining five, in addition to Wu Lei, Tan Long has been accused of "waste" in the Asian Cup, Ekerson was questioned because of the change in size after naturalization, Lu Wenjun has never represented the national team in his career, and is older than Wu Lei. Although Prince Ming is suitable for his age, his goal distribution shows that his goals mainly come from weak teams and rotation tactics.

In addition, Wu Lei also contributed six assists in the 2023 season, ranking eighth on the Chinese Super League's assists list; among local players, only seven players had more assists than Wu Lei.

So, if some people think Wu Lei should not be selected for the national team, what player could take his place based on his performance in the 23rd season of the Chinese Super League? With a severe shortage of homegrown strikers, how can a coach not capitalize on a player who is the Silver Boot with 18 goals in a season, the MVP of the league, and the second-most assisted player on the list?

Of course, some would argue that Wu Lei scored thanks to Oscar's assist. However, many overlook the fact that Oscar returned to Brazil in the first phase of 2022 and did not return until the final round of the AFC Cup.

So, returning in the middle of the 2022 season, what did Wu Lei deliver without Oscar's support? He made a total of 12 appearances and scored 11 goals! And that was with the gradual liberalization of the epidemic policy and frequent attrition of teams (only the last four rounds of the year were sent to youth or forfeited due to the epidemic).

Of course, the 2022 season was also the season in which homegrown attackers got the most chances to perform. Local strikers with five or more goals that year included Zhang Yuning (19 goals), Lin Liangming (12 goals), Tan Long (10 goals), Yang Liyu (9 goals), Zhu Jianrong (8 goals), Lu Wenjun (8 goals), Chen Pu (8 goals), Xie Pengfei (8 goals). Barton (7 goals), Huang Zichang (7 goals), Zhong Yihao (7 goals), Shang Yin (7 goals), Xie Weijun (7 goals), Zhang Wei (6 goals), Wei Shihao (6 goals).

In short, in the 2022 season, Wu Lei, without Oscar's support, returned midway through the season to play 12 games and score even fewer goals than Lin Liangming and Zhang Yuning.

And, with only 22 rounds of the 21st season of the Chinese Super League, domestic players who scored more than 5 goals were Ackerson (11), Guo Tianyu (10), Zhang Yuning (7), Lu Wenjun (6), and Wei Shihao (6). In the same year, Tan Long was the only double-amputee to score in China A.

It's safe to say that since the tournament-based Chinese Super League, Zhang Yuning, Ackerson, Wu Lei, Lu Wenjun, Tan Long, and Wei Shihao have only had more than five domestic players (in at least two seasons at that standard) in the last four years.

Of these, only Lu was never recruited by Jankovic, and Ackerson was dropped, while the other four players have been fairly stable in the national team.

In this case, the Chinese Super League each year scored more than five goals of domestic players are few, the national football team's forward line selection space is extremely limited.

If Jankovic did start some perennial Chinese Super League striker with less than 5 goals instead of Wu Lei's spot on the roster, those who criticized Wu Lei would have by now begun to question why Jankovic didn't take him!
